      I applied online. The process took 7 weeks. I interviewed at US Forest Service (Houston, TX) in May 2018

      Interview

      Phone interview for a position listed for Recent Graduates. It was a mass hiring event supposedly, so my interviewer was located in Idaho and had no specifics about the position and couldn't answer many questions. She read questions from the list they provided her, and after the interview it was out of her hands and she would not be updated as to my status. I was told that calls with offers would be made in a few weeks between a Monday and Friday, and that I would have only 1 hour to accept the position or they would move onto another candidate.

      Interview questions [1]

      Question 1

      How would someone who knows you describe you? How do you feel about working in interdisciplinary teams?

      I applied online. The process took 5 months. I interviewed at US Forest Service

      Interview

      Nearly nonexistent. Some coworkers were hired without an interview. If you want this job and you meet the qualifications you will get it. Job will be almost all grunt work and cleaning. Do not listen to grand promises.

      I applied online. The process took 3 months. I interviewed at US Forest Service

      Interview

      fast paced, lots of multiple part questions. Remote interview that was part of screening many candidates in a short period of time. They were asking tricky questions to weed out people fast.

      Interview questions [1]

      Question 1

      diversity/ conflict resolution questions with multiple parts.
